Paper: Papermania - 'Oriental Treasure'
Die: Memory Box - 'Party Lanterns'
Stash: Sentiment, Flower, Gems


 I love the Memory Box Party Lanterns... and a great tip is to hand emboss them with metal stylus after cutting. I found if I machine embossed them with patterned paper they became quite fragile in places. So now I just cut them and then go over the embossing by hand before removing, and it really brings out the pattern nicely.


I've coloured Amanda with Copics and Promarkers.
